  7. Apr 24, 2024 · Oregon Limits Contributions to Political Candidates – For the first time in the state’s history, Oregon will limit contributions to state political candidates. A recently enacted law holds that starting in January 2027, individuals and corporations will be limited to giving no more than $3,300 to a statewide candidate per election cycle ...

  8. 6 days ago · The Canada Elections Act imposes a limit on expenses a third party can incur for regulated political activities. For the period of April 1, 2024, to March 31, 2025, a third party is prohibited from incurring overall election advertising expenses of a total amount of more than $602,700 during a general election. The previous limit was $579,950.
